For the reaction N2(g) + 3H2(g) ↔ 2NH3(g), the equilibrium constant, K, = 9.83 x 10-2 at a certain temperature and pressure.

The reaction is not at equilibrium and it is in the forward direction.

a.

Given,

[N₂] = 0.910 mol / L

[H₂] = 0.3 mol / L

[NH₃] = 0.0081 mol / L

K = 9.83 x 10⁻²

The balanced chemical equation for the given reaction is,

N₂(g) + 3H₂(g) ⇄ 2NH₃(g)

The formula of equilibrium constant is given by,

K = [NH₃]² / [N₂] [H₂]²

9.83 x 10⁻² = [(0.0081)² ]/ [0.910 × (0.3)²]

⇒9.83 x 10⁻² = (0.00006561) / (0.0819)

⇒9.83 x 10⁻² = 0.0008010989

⇒0.00983 = 0.0008010989

LHS ≠ RHS

Hence, the reaction is not at equilibrium.

b.

The reaction is in forward direction.
